Output 58d590c337620fdc914c2a7afa0fc25a3b7eb970320360c2a94e4c1ed7128159:15

value
1099
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 634bc1389c0471aa866f75bd23bf6d3aefe964e3a7b13794a3cd113d09e2c125
address
bc1pvd9uzwyuq3c64pn0wk7j80md8th7je8r57cn099re5gn6z0zcyjs3hha8j
transaction
58d590c337620fdc914c2a7afa0fc25a3b7eb970320360c2a94e4c1ed7128159
spent
true